Deputy President William Ruto has said former Lugari MP Cyrus Jirongo will be held accountable for defaming him. Through his lawyer Korir Sing'oei, Ruto says he is reviewing the full transcripts of the reckless, malicious and defamatory statements made by Jirongo. "The deputy president has noted with concern the comments attributed to Cyrus Jirongo who stated that Juma slapped Ruto, that is where the problem started and investigations should start there. Taken together, Jirongo's statement carry the patent insinuation that DP Ruto was involved in the deaths of both Yebei and Juma," Korir said. In his letter, Ruto claims Jirongo said the killers of Meshack Yebei, a prospective defense witness at the International Criminal court, were the same persons who killed Juma.
